Symphony No. 41, K. 551 'Jupiter'

Album by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art & Philharmonia Orchestra & Otto Klemperer

Symphony No. 41 in C major, K. 551 'Jupiter' is the final symphony by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art, composed in 1788. The work exemplifies Classical-era orchestral writing with expansive themes, contrapuntal complexity and richly textured orchestration, and its concluding movement integrates fugal techniques that mark it as Mozart's culmination in the symphonic genre.
